Antonín Dvořák's "Dvořák: Piano Trios Nos. 1 & 2" is a captivating journey through the world of classical chamber music. Released on February 1, 2008, by Hyperion, this album showcases two of Dvořák's most celebrated piano trios, performed with exquisite skill and sensitivity. The first trio, in B-Flat Major, Op. 21, B. 51, is a vibrant and dynamic work, while the second, in G Minor, Op. 26, B. 56, is a profound and introspective piece. The album also includes the hauntingly beautiful "Elegy in D-Flat Major, Op. 23." With a total duration of 1 hour and 7 minutes, this collection offers a rich and immersive listening experience.
